  • Abstract
    The IP multimedia subsystem (IMS) functionality is designed to work on a variety of wireless access technologies and in all network coverage such as macrocell, microcell and femtocell. In this paper we have implemented an IMS registration procedure for the LTE-based femtocell networks. Additionally, we proposed the SIP based IMS framework mechanism for LTE-based femtocell implementation. Two processes were considered, the registration process and the subscribe process which is a complementary procedure for the registration process. Our results show that the proposed framework has achieved the goal of registering the user´s equipment in the IMS for the LTE-based femtocell networks. Moreover the implemented proposed IMS module has successfully performed the expected role.
